Condado de Haza

Crianza Ribera del Duero Tempranillo 2019

In 1972, Alejandro Fernández & wife Esperanza Rivera of Pesquera de Duero initiated the renaissance of Ribera del Duero appellation with area's first modern wire-trained vineyard, their Viña Alta in Pesquera. Their entry level wine is a great value. Deep Ruby with aromas of red fruits and clean spice. Palate shows flavors of red berry fruits, vanilla, spice, and licorice notes, vivid acidity. Firm tannins, medium finish ending with spice and fruit character. — 6 months ago

Bodegas Alejandro Fernández

Tinto Pesquera Crianza Ribera del Duero Tempranillo 2020

Delectable Wine
9.1

The 2020 Crianza is a 100% Tempranillo from Pesquera del Duero. Aged for 14 months in American oak barrels, it's garnet-red with a purple sheen. The nose offers strawberry, herb, undergrowth and oak aromas. Dry and taut on the palate with finely-grained tannins and a compact profile, this is a flavorful example of a Ribera red. (Joaquín Hidalgo, Vinous, November 2023)

Bodegas Alejandro Fernández

Tinto Pesquera Ribera del Duero Tempranillo 1989

Provided by a friend for a go deep on older wines dinner pre-Christmas. Initially concerned that a storage mishap earlier in its life may have done some damage, but once opened for 20-30 minutes, it really started to sing nicely. 31 year old Ribera del Duero from a time when you still needed to know to buy these wines on release. Deeper than a Rioja, so good dark fruits, tobacco, horse leather, and the like. Enjoyed with standing rib roast and more than held its own with Bordeaux from the same year and other delicious wines. — 4 years ago

Bodegas Alejandro Fernández

Tinto Pesquera Reserva Ribera del Duero Tempranillo 2019

Delectable Wine
9.2

The 2019 Pesquera Reserva is a 100% Tempranillo from Pesquera del Duero, aged for 14 months in American oak barrels. Garnet-red in hue. Presents blackberry and plum aromas with vanilla and oak undertones. The palate is dry and juicy, featuring taut, reactive tannins contributing to a velvety, medium-bodied texture. Bold right now, it should mellow with age. (Joaquín Hidalgo, Vinous, November 2023)
